Understanding Routine Optimization

Routine optimization involves evaluating and refining your daily routines to enhance your productivity and overall well-being. It is about making small adjustments that lead to significant improvements in how you manage your time and tasks, both personally and professionally.

What is Routine Optimization?

At its core, routine optimization means streamlining your daily activities to improve efficiency. This concept applies to various aspects of life, including work, study, and personal management. By identifying the patterns in our routines, we can focus on what truly matters and eliminate distractions. Just think of it as tuning a musical instrument; the right adjustments create harmony in your daily schedule.

Benefits of Routine Optimization

The advantages of optimizing your routines are substantial. Here are some key benefits:

  1. Increased Productivity: By optimizing your daily tasks, you can get more done in less time.
  2. Improved Time Management: Understanding your daily patterns can help you allocate time more effectively.
  3. Better Work-Life Balance: Streamlined routines allow you to dedicate more time to personal interests and relaxation.
  4. Reduced Stress: A well-structured routine can minimize chaos, leading to a calmer mindset.
  5. Enhanced Focus: When distractions are minimized, you can concentrate better on the tasks at hand.

Techniques for Implementing Routine Optimization

Now that we understand the significance of routine optimization, let’s discuss practical methods to implement it in our daily lives.

Identifying Time Wasters

Recognizing activities that waste time is the first step towards optimizing your routine. Reflect on your day and jot down tasks that consistently take longer than expected or don’t contribute meaningfully to your goals. Common time-wasters include excessive social media browsing, multitasking, or poorly planned meetings.

Once you’ve identified these distractions, you can take action to eliminate or reduce them. For instance, if social media often distracts you, consider setting specific times for checking your accounts.

Setting Clear Goals

Setting specific and achievable goals is crucial for effective routine optimization. Goals provide a clear direction and help you measure your progress. Use the SMART criteria—spec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ound—to frame your objectives.

For example, instead of saying, “I want to read more,” you could say, “I will read for 30 minutes every day before bed.” This clarity turns vague intentions into actionable steps.

Utilizing Technology and Tools

In today’s digital age, numerous apps and tools can help you streamline your daily tasks. Consider using productivity apps like Todoist or Trello to organize your tasks efficiently. These tools allow you to track your progress and prioritize tasks, reducing the mental clutter that can come from juggling multiple responsibilities.

Moreover, time-tracking tools like RescueTime can help you understand how you spend your time, enabling you to make informed decisions about where to optimize.

Measuring the Effectiveness of Routine Optimization

To ensure that your efforts in routine optimization are paying off, it’s essential to evaluate their effectiveness regularly.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

KPIs are metrics that help you assess your progress. For routine optimization, consider tracking:

  • Time spent on productive tasks: Measure how much time you dedicate to essential activities versus distractions.
  • Completion rates: Track how many tasks you complete daily or weekly.
  • Stress levels: Use qualitative measures like self-assessment to gauge your stress before and after implementing changes.

By monitoring these indicators, you can identify what works and what needs adjustment.

Continuous Improvement Process

Routine optimization is not a one-time fix; it’s an ongoing process that requires regular assessment. As your life evolves, so should your routines. Set aside time weekly or monthly to reflect on your current practices and identify areas for further improvement.

For example, if you find that your goals have shifted or your interests have changed, don’t hesitate to adjust your routines accordingly. This flexibility allows you to stay aligned with your objectives and maintain a balanced life.
